Game Recap: Men's Volleyball |

Saints Downed by Judson University at Home

BUFFALO, N.Y. — D'Youville fell to Judson (IL) 3-1 on Saturday at the Saints Center Gym. D'Youville (2-15, 0-4 NEC) captured the first set 25-20, but Judson rallied to take the next three sets 25-21, 25-22, and 25-21.
The first set began with D'Youville establishing a quick lead, capitalizing on Judson's errors and effective playmaking. Skyler Tutor (St. Cloud, FL / St. Cloud) initiated scoring with a kill, assisted by Peyton Planz (Pittsburgh, Pa. / Shaler Area), as D'Youville took control early. The Eagles attempted to close the gap, but D'Youville maintained its advantage through consistent scoring from Jaden Webster (Rockford, Ill. / Guilford) and Luk Markwardt (Luebeck, Germany / Leibniz Gymnasium Bad Schwartau), both benefiting from Planz's assists. Despite a brief rally from the Eagles, D'Youville secured the set with a final block from Owen Solis (Indianapolis, Ind. / Hamilton Southeastern) and Webster. The set ended with D'Youville leading 25-20.
D'Youville faced challenges throughout the second set, starting with Judson taking an initial 4-0 lead. Webster and Markwardt contributed key kills, helping D'Youville narrow the gap to 10-8. Despite their efforts, service errors hindered momentum, and the Eagles maintained control. Dempsey Ptaszkiewicz's (Cincinnati, OH / Bishop Fenwick) late-set kill brought the score to 21-20, but Judson closed the set with a 25-21 victory.
In the third set, D'Youville experienced a series of service errors from both teams, which kept the score tight. D'Youville initially held a small lead with key plays such as a block by Markwardt and Webster, but Judson countered effectively, capitalizing on D'Youville's errors. Despite strong kills from Webster and Markwardt, the Eagles' offensive pressure, ultimately edged them ahead. The set concluded with Judson claiming a narrow 25-22 victory.
D'Youville and the Eagles entered a closely contested fourth set with several lead changes. D'Youville kept pace early with kills from Ty Parker (Syracuse, N.Y. / Jamesville-Dewitt) and Markwardt, both assisted by Drew Vensko (Columbus, OH / Pickerington North). Midway through, Ptaszkiewicz contributed critical points with a block and a kill, keeping the scores tight. However, Judson pulled ahead in the closing moments, capitalizing on D'Youville's attack errors to secure the set 25-21. The match concluded with Judson winning.
Markwardt tallied a team-high 16 points, contributing 13 kills, one ace, and three blocks over four sets. Planz recorded 16 assists and added three digs across two sets. Webster posted six kills and led with five total blocks, including one solo block. Ptaszkiewicz finished with seven kills on a .333 hitting percentage, alongside two blocks in four sets.
